| def get_gpu_memory(): | |
| result = subprocess.check_output( | |
| [ | |
| 'nvidia-smi', '--query-gpu=memory.used', | |
| '--format=csv,nounits,noheader' | |
| ], encoding='utf-8') | |
| gpu_memory = [int(x) for x in result.strip().split('\n')] | |
| return gpu_memory[0] | |
